First 401(k) with Roth contributions.

Must Roth contributions be held in a separate account? For example, suppose a participant has a brokerage account that contains pre-tax deferrals and employer contributions. Does he need to have a separate brokerage account to contain the Roth contributions or can they be deposited to the same brokerage account. We would, of course track each source of money separately within that one brokerage account.
